DUSHANBE, 19.04.2017. /NIAT «Khovar»/. The Founder of Peace and National Unity — Leader of the Nation, President of the Republic of Tajikistan, His Excellency Emomali Rahmon received today a group of leading cadres that have been appointed to senior positions of subdivisions of the Interior Ministry of Tajikistan.
By the Decrees of the Government of the Republic of Tajikistan and in agreement with the President of the Republic of Tajikistan, the heads of Interior Ministry of Tajikistan’s representative offices to international organizations and the CIS, heads of a number of Interior Ministry’s offices in the cities and districts of the country have been appointed.
According to the signed decree, Nasimzoda Akbar Ghiyos was appointed head of the State Inspectorate for Road Traffic Safety of the Ministry of Interior of Tajikistan.
Among the young and qualified personnel were also appointed the heads of the Departments on Combating Illicit Drug Trafficking, Material and Technical and Financial and Economic Support, prevention of offenses among juveniles and youth.
The heads of the Interior Ministry’s offices in the cities of Qurghonteppa and Sarband as well as districts of Baljuvon, Khovaling of the Khatlon Province, Jabbor Rasulov and Asht of Sughd Province have been replaced.
Among the experienced personnel, the heads of the Interior Ministry’s divisions were also appointed in the districts of Shahrinav, Sangvor, Tojikobod, and Roshtqala of GBAO.
The President of the Republic of Tajikistan Emomali Rahmon during his conversation with appointed cadres called to contribute in good faith to ensuring the rule of law, security, rights and freedoms of citizens, as well as to work in good faith to promote the process of creation and improvement.
The Leader of the Nation, Emomali Rahmon, drew the attention of the staff to the issues of combating extremism, transnational organized crime, illegal trafficking in narcotic drugs and other offenses.
